Hermann Hauser, co-founder of Arm and a veteran tech investor, warns that while AI promises a revolution bigger than any before, its current hype is outpacing reality—especially as chip costs, cooling, and memory bottlenecks slow progress. He champions next-gen computing like in-memory and photonic tech to slash energy use, echoing Arm’s own transformative impact. Hauser also urges Europe to protect its tech sovereignty, balancing U.S. alliances without becoming a dependent colony, as geopolitical tensions tighten export controls. Meanwhile, AI chip demand surges globally, with TSMC booming and Intel raising billions, as giants like DeepMind scramble to keep pace amid explosive growth from open-weight models worldwide.
